Leif Størmer is a human[1]. He was born in Christiania[2]. He was born on July 1, 1905[3]. He passed away in Oslo[4]. He died on May 15, 1979[5]. He worked as a paleontologist[6], geologist[7], and professor[8]. He 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(29 views/month, #7,295 of 1,000,298).[9]
